Checkpoint work on MTP and PTP investigation.
This change includes work in progress on a C++ library for both host and device MTP and PTP support. Currently the makefile builds two test programs: mtptest - a command line test program that implements a small subset of device side MTP. Requires a kernel driver that has not been checked in yet. ptptest - a host tool to test USB host support for detecting and communicating with digital cameras over PTP. Runs on Linux host. Later this will be reformulated as a native library that will be used in the media process. Change-Id: I81aab279975b600b59d99013ab97f9adf0b58da7 Signed-off-by: Mike Lockwood <lockwood@android.com>

+#include <stdio.h>
+#include <stdlib.h>
+#include <stdio.h>
+
+#include <usbhost/usbhost.h>
+
+#include "MtpPacket.h"
+
+MtpPacket::MtpPacket(int bufferSize)
+ : mBuffer(NULL),
+ mBufferSize(bufferSize),
+ mAllocationIncrement(bufferSize),
+ mPacketSize(0)
+{
+ mBuffer = (uint8_t *)malloc(bufferSize);
+ if (!mBuffer) {
+ fprintf(stderr, "out of memory!\n");
+ abort();
+ }
+}
+
+MtpPacket::~MtpPacket() {
+ if (mBuffer)
+ free(mBuffer);
+}
+
+void MtpPacket::reset() {
+ allocate(MTP_CONTAINER_HEADER_SIZE);
+ mPacketSize = MTP_CONTAINER_HEADER_SIZE;
+ memset(mBuffer, 0, mBufferSize);
+}
+
+void MtpPacket::allocate(int length) {
+ if (length > mBufferSize) {
+ int newLength = length + mAllocationIncrement;
+ mBuffer = (uint8_t *)realloc(mBuffer, newLength);
+ if (!mBuffer) {
+ fprintf(stderr, "out of memory!\n");
+ abort();
+ }
+ mBufferSize = newLength;
+ }
+}
+
+void MtpPacket::dump() {
+ for (int i = 0; i < mPacketSize; i++) {
+ printf("%02X ", mBuffer[i]);
+ if (i % 16 == 15)
+ printf("\n");
+ }
+ printf("\n\n");
+}
+
+uint16_t MtpPacket::getUInt16(int offset) const {
+ return ((uint16_t)mBuffer[offset + 1] << 8) | (uint16_t)mBuffer[offset];
+}
+
+uint32_t MtpPacket::getUInt32(int offset) const {
+ return ((uint32_t)mBuffer[offset + 3] << 24) | ((uint32_t)mBuffer[offset + 2] << 16) |
+ ((uint32_t)mBuffer[offset + 1] << 8) | (uint32_t)mBuffer[offset];
+}
+
+void MtpPacket::putUInt16(int offset, uint16_t value) {
+ mBuffer[offset++] = (uint8_t)(value & 0xFF);
+ mBuffer[offset++] = (uint8_t)((value >> 8) & 0xFF);
+}
+
+void MtpPacket::putUInt32(int offset, uint32_t value) {
+ mBuffer[offset++] = (uint8_t)(value & 0xFF);
+ mBuffer[offset++] = (uint8_t)((value >> 8) & 0xFF);
+ mBuffer[offset++] = (uint8_t)((value >> 16) & 0xFF);
+ mBuffer[offset++] = (uint8_t)((value >> 24) & 0xFF);
+}
+
+uint16_t MtpPacket::getContainerCode() const {
+ return getUInt16(MTP_CONTAINER_CODE_OFFSET);
+}
+
+void MtpPacket::setContainerCode(uint16_t code) {
+ putUInt16(MTP_CONTAINER_CODE_OFFSET, code);
+}
+
+MtpTransactionID MtpPacket::getTransactionID() const {
+ return getUInt32(MTP_CONTAINER_TRANSACTION_ID_OFFSET);
+}
+
+void MtpPacket::setTransactionID(MtpTransactionID id) {
+ putUInt32(MTP_CONTAINER_TRANSACTION_ID_OFFSET, id);
+}
+
+uint32_t MtpPacket::getParameter(int index) const {
+ if (index < 1 || index > 5) {
+ fprintf(stderr, "index %d out of range in MtpRequestPacket::getParameter\n", index);
+ return 0;
+ }
+ return getUInt32(MTP_CONTAINER_PARAMETER_OFFSET + (index - 1) * sizeof(uint32_t));
+}
+
+void MtpPacket::setParameter(int index, uint32_t value) {
+ if (index < 1 || index > 5) {
+ fprintf(stderr, "index %d out of range in MtpResponsePacket::setParameter\n", index);
+ return;
+ }
+ int offset = MTP_CONTAINER_PARAMETER_OFFSET + (index - 1) * sizeof(uint32_t);
+ if (mPacketSize < offset + sizeof(uint32_t))
+ mPacketSize = offset + sizeof(uint32_t);
+ putUInt32(offset, value);
+}
+
+#ifdef MTP_HOST
+int MtpPacket::transfer(struct usb_endpoint *ep, void* buffer, int length) {
+ printf("MtpPacket::transfer length: %d\n", length);
+ if (usb_endpoint_queue(ep, buffer, length)) {
+ printf("usb_endpoint_queue failed, errno: %d\n", errno);
+ return -1;
+ }
+ int ep_num;
+ return usb_endpoint_wait(usb_endpoint_get_device(ep), &ep_num);
+}
+#endif
